CnV Corvette Sales they were aware of repairs needed to fix car and sold car without making repairs Tempe Arizona
I recently bought a 69 Vette from CnV Corvette Sales, located in Tempe, Arizona, and when the car arrived the battery was dead because there was a short in the electrical system, it needed a new starter, car was leaking both anti freeze (freeze out plugs were rotted) and power steering fluid (control valve a cylinder leaking), the radiator and radiator core support were held in place with a piece of welded angle iron, the seats did not lock in position, and the car came with a flat donut on a yellow rim (69 Vettes had full size spare and rally wheel), and the hood could not be opened because the latch and cable did not work.
After paying almost $30,000 for this car I had to spend in excess of $2100 to make the necessary repairs which should have been completed by the dealer before shipping the car, especially since they were aware of the problems.
